Q: Is 71,007,366 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 71,007,366 is not a prime number.

Why is 71,007,366 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 71007366 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 37 74 111 222 317 634 951 1,009 1,902 2,018 3,027 6,054 11,729 23,458 35,187 37,333 70,374 74,666 111,999 223,998 319,853 639,706 959,559 1,919,118 11,834,561 23,669,122 35,503,683 and 71,007,366, with no remainder.

Since 71,007,366 cannot be divided by just 1 and 71,007,366, it is not a prime number.
